Apple drops Hong Kong police-tracking app used by protesters.

PositionHKmap.live

Apple has removed an app that protesters in Hong Kong have used to track police movements and tear gas use, saying the app violated its rules. The company said the app, HKmap.live, had "been used in ways that endanger law enforcement and residents".
